项目DEMO视频地址: 点击跳转到项目DEMO视频
如需访问英文版本README.md, 请点击 https://github.com/Joy-aa/videoPlayerFrontEnd/blob/main/README_EN.md
-
账户系统
- 登录、退出和注册。
- 图片验证码。
-
主页
- 内容分类:视频内容分类页面,如热门视频和体育频道。
- 视频截帧:视频封面显示。
- 视频信息显示。
-
搜索
- 在搜索栏中输入关键字以查找特定的视频、用户。搜索结果将显示相关视频和相关用户。
- 关注/取消关注相关用户。
-
上传视频
- 上传你自制的短视频。
- 添加视频名称、介绍和标签。
-
个人信息
- 查看和编辑个人信息:编辑头像,昵称,个人简介。
- 查看您上传的视频、喜爱的视频和查看历史记录。
-
视频页面
- 视频播放:播放、暂停、进度条拖放。
- 视频切换:您可以使用向上和向下键滚动视频。
- 音量调节,全屏播放,播放速度调节,下载视频。
- 为视频添加水印。
- 关注/取消关注其他用户。
- 查看视频的点赞,评论,分享,收藏。
- 点赞,评论,分享,收藏视频。
- 点赞视频评论
-
模块分工
- 王宇鑫:登录注册功能,视频首页分类功能,视频播放功能,搜索功能,关注/取关用户功能。
- 王佳:数据库设计,七牛云视频截帧功能,视频点赞、评论、收藏、转发、水印、上线切换功能。
- 程心媛:视频爬虫功能,七牛云数据存储功能、上传视频功能、用户个人信息展示与编辑功能。
在运行此项目之前,您应该确保已在本地克隆了我们的后端项目。 请参阅https://github.com/Joy-aa/videoPlayerBackEnd/README.md
在开始之前,请确保已安装Node.js和NPM。你可以在Node.js官方网站上找到它,下载并安装它们。
克隆项目到本地
git clone https://github.com/Joy-aa/videoPlayerFrontEnd.git
进入项目目录
cd videoPlayerFrontEnd
安装依赖
npm install
npm run serve
该项目将在http://localhost:8080中运行。您可以在浏览器中访问此URL以查看应用程序。
随时欢迎各位的建议与issue!
请查阅 README.md
开启项目运行.
王宇鑫 - [email protected]
王佳 - [email protected]
程心媛 - [email protected]